Job Description:

The Special Events Sales Person is responsible for generating revenue at the facility by promoting and selling special events, weddings, banquets, conferences, hotel accommodations, group outing packages, etc. to corporate clients and the general public in the local market. Duties will involve working with management to plan, advertise, organize and coordinate events to ensure our customers have a five-star experience at the facility.

Job Responsibility:

  • Sell and organize all special events, weddings, banquets, conferences, group outings, tournaments to corporate clients and the general public in the local market
  • Build relationships with media, hotels, convention contacts, golf associations, civic organizations, etc. to promote group outings, special events, and tournament play
  • Process all requests for group outings/events. Prepare and maintain and outings calendar for the year. Develop and maintain a perpetual client roster
  • Organize and handle all details for group outings, special events, banquets, tournaments, etc. Manage communication between departments to help ensure coordination of all guest needs and activities. Ensure that all employees, especially customer contact personnel, fully understand all pertinent details in order to maximize customer satisfaction
  • Assist preparing brochures and group outing information packages
  • Conduct orientations and tours as needed for guests. Interact with guests in a congenial and professional manner to provide information regarding facility products, services, amenities, activities, policies, etc
  • Handle customer inquiries and/or complaints in accordance with Club operating policies and procedures
  • Be fully knowledgeable of golf shop merchandise, restaurant and bar menus, hotel operations and amenities in order to generate additional revenue through up-selling prior to and/or during outings/events. Assist customers with special merchandise orders
  • Monitor guest activities. Review customer satisfaction information. Analyze information reflecting customer purchases, usage of amenities, products and services. Make recommendations to appropriate departments as a means of continuous improvement
  • Perform other duties as appropriate

Requirements:

  • College education preferred
  • 3 years outside sales and marketing experience, preferably in the golf or hospitality industry
  • Demonstrated quality interpersonal communication skills, presentation skills and sales skills
  • Dedication and commitment to excellent customer service
  • Ability to analyze and solve problems
  • efficiently handle multiple duties under pressure with minimal supervision
  • work flexible hours as required including nights/weekends
  • Positive attitude, professional manner and appearance in all situations
